MediaWiki:Common.js

Материал из SS220 Paradise EX
Перейти к навигации Перейти к поиску

Замечание. Возможно, после сохранения вам придётся очистить кэш своего браузера, чтобы увидеть изменения.

  • Firefox / Safari: Удерживая клавишу Shift, нажмите на панели инструментов Обновить либо нажмите Ctrl-F5 или Ctrl-R (⌘-R на Mac)
  • Google Chrome: Нажмите Ctrl-Shift-R (⌘-Shift-R на Mac)
  • Internet Explorer: Удерживая Ctrl, нажмите Обновить либо нажмите Ctrl-F5
  • Opera: Перейдите в Menu → Настройки (Opera → Настройки на Mac), а затем Безопасность → Очистить историю посещений → Кэшированные изображения и файлы
/* Размещённый здесь код JavaScript будет загружаться пользователям при обращении к каждой странице */
// Добавляет ссылку для редактирования нулевого раздела (введения; преамбулы)
var wgNamespaceNumber = mw.config.get( 'wgNamespaceNumber' );
var wgPageName = mw.config.get( 'wgPageName' );

if (wgNamespaceNumber > -1){ 

var edittopHTML = '<span class="mw-editsection">' +
    '<span class="mw-editsection-bracket" style="margin-right: 0.25em;color: #555555;">[</span>' +
    '<a href="/wiki/index.php?title=' + wgPageName + '&amp;action=edit&amp;section=0" title="Править «введение» этой страницы">править введение</a>' +
    '<span class="mw-editsection-bracket" style="margin-left: 0.25em;color: #555555;">]</span>' +
    '</span>';
    
$('#firstHeading').append(edittopHTML);

}

// Только при редактировании, вне режима визуального редактора
	if ( mw.config.get( 'wgAction' ) == 'edit' || mw.config.get( 'wgAction' ) == 'submit' ) {

		// Устаревшая, но всё ещё действующая панель редактирования исходного кода
		mw.loader.load( 'https://wiki.ss220.space/index.php/Участник:Gevron/legacyToolbar.js?action=raw&ctype=text/javascript' ); 

		// Викификатор — автоматический обработчик текста
		mw.loader.load( 'https://wiki.ss220.space/index.php/Участник:Gevron/Wikificator.js?action=raw&ctype=text/javascript' );

		// Офрография к викификатору
		mw.loader.load( 'https://ru.wikipedia.org/w/index.php?title=MediaWiki:Gadget-wfTypos.js&action=raw&ctype=text/javascript' );
	}